Capacity seems more like 2100mAh rather than 2900mAh
Form and fit seem good and I can't comment on longevity yet, but the battery capacity seems to be about 25% lower than advertised. I put the new batteries into a Dolgin tc200-i charger for a full charge/discharge cycle and measured 2110mAh on the first battery and 2160mAh on the second. Premium brands (e.g. Sony, Watson, etc.) typically measure a little more than their rated capacity in this test when new. The price is right and these may be decent 2100mAh batteries, provided they don't lose much additional capacity with use.
